The digital revolution has been accelerating at a breakneck pace, and at its forefront stands blockchain technology. Often synonymous with cryptocurrencies like Bitcoin and Ethereum, blockchain's potential extends far beyond the realm of digital coins. It's a distributed, immutable ledger that offers a secure, transparent, and efficient way to record transactions and manage data. This fundamental innovation is poised to disrupt virtually every industry, creating a fertile ground for profit and growth. Understanding this potential is the first step towards unlocking the significant financial opportunities that blockchain presents.

The most apparent avenue for "unlocking blockchain profits" naturally leads us to the world of cryptocurrencies. While the volatility of the crypto market is well-documented, it has also delivered staggering returns for early adopters and savvy investors. Beyond simply buying and holding, the crypto landscape offers a spectrum of profit-generating strategies. Staking, for instance, allows holders to earn rewards by locking up their digital assets to support the network's operations. Yield farming in Decentralized Finance (DeFi) protocols can offer even more attractive returns, albeit with increased complexity and risk. These platforms, built on blockchain, enable lending, borrowing, and trading of digital assets without traditional intermediaries, democratizing access to financial services and generating passive income for participants.

However, focusing solely on cryptocurrencies would be a disservice to the vast potential of blockchain. The technology's inherent transparency and security make it ideal for transforming traditional business models. Consider the supply chain industry. Currently, it's often plagued by opacity, inefficiencies, and a lack of trust. Blockchain can create an end-to-end, verifiable record of a product's journey, from raw materials to the end consumer. This not only enhances consumer confidence by verifying authenticity and ethical sourcing but also streamlines logistics, reduces fraud, and minimizes waste. Companies that implement blockchain solutions in their supply chains can gain a competitive edge through increased efficiency, reduced costs, and enhanced brand reputation – all contributing to profitability. Imagine a luxury goods company using blockchain to guarantee the provenance of its products, or a food distributor tracing its produce back to the farm to ensure safety and quality. These are tangible profit drivers.

The rise of Non-Fungible Tokens (NFTs) has further illuminated the profit-generating power of blockchain, extending its reach into the creative and digital asset space. NFTs are unique digital tokens that represent ownership of a specific asset, whether it's digital art, music, collectibles, or even virtual real estate. This technology has empowered artists and creators to monetize their work directly, bypassing traditional gatekeepers and retaining a larger share of the revenue. For collectors and investors, NFTs represent a new asset class with the potential for significant appreciation, driven by scarcity, demand, and the cultural significance of the underlying asset. The speculative nature of the NFT market is undeniable, but its underlying technology provides a verifiable and transferable ownership mechanism that can redefine value in the digital realm.

Beyond NFTs, the broader concept of digital ownership and tokenization is opening up new profit streams. Real-world assets, such as real estate, art, or even intellectual property, can be tokenized into digital shares, making them more accessible to a wider range of investors and enabling fractional ownership. This not only democratizes investment opportunities but also unlocks liquidity for assets that were previously illiquid. For businesses, tokenizing assets can be a way to raise capital, streamline ownership transfer, and create new revenue models. Think about the potential for a small investor to own a fraction of a commercial property or a valuable piece of art, opportunities that were once out of reach.

Decentralized Finance, or DeFi, deserves a more in-depth look as a cornerstone of blockchain profit generation. Beyond basic staking and yield farming, DeFi offers sophisticated financial instruments that mimic and often improve upon traditional financial services. Decentralized exchanges (DEXs) allow peer-to-peer trading of crypto assets without intermediaries, often with lower fees and greater user control. Liquidity pools, where users deposit pairs of crypto assets to facilitate trading, generate passive income for those who contribute, acting as a modern-day form of earning interest. Smart contracts, the self-executing code that powers DeFi, automate complex financial agreements, reducing counterparty risk and enabling new forms of lending, borrowing, and derivatives. For the technically inclined, developing new DeFi protocols or contributing to existing ones can be highly lucrative, while for users, understanding and participating in these protocols can yield significant returns, albeit with a commensurate understanding of the associated risks, such as smart contract vulnerabilities and impermanent loss.

The realm of gaming, particularly with the advent of blockchain-integrated games and the metaverse, presents a compelling profit narrative. Play-to-earn (P2E) models, where players can earn cryptocurrency or NFTs by playing games, have exploded in popularity. These digital assets can then be traded on secondary markets, creating real-world economic value from virtual activities. For game developers, integrating blockchain allows for new monetization strategies, such as selling in-game assets as NFTs or creating decentralized economies within their games. The concept of "ownable" digital assets in games, rather than simply licensed items, fundamentally changes the player experience and opens up avenues for players to recoup their investment or even profit from their time and skill. As the metaverse expands, the integration of gaming with broader virtual economies will only amplify these profit opportunities.

The tokenization of real-world assets is an area ripe for disruption and profit. Beyond just real estate and art, virtually any asset with value can be tokenized. This includes intellectual property, royalties, carbon credits, and even future revenue streams. By breaking down these assets into smaller, tradable digital tokens, blockchain unlocks liquidity for previously illiquid markets. This creates investment opportunities for a wider pool of investors and provides businesses with new ways to raise capital or manage their assets. Companies that specialize in creating and managing these tokenized assets, or platforms that facilitate their trading, stand to capture significant value. The regulatory landscape for tokenized assets is still evolving, but the underlying economic potential is undeniable.

The regulatory technology (RegTech) sector within blockchain is also growing. As blockchain adoption increases, so does the need for compliance with existing and emerging regulations. Companies developing blockchain-based solutions for regulatory reporting, KYC (Know Your Customer) and AML (Anti-Money Laundering) compliance, and audit trails are finding a significant market. The inherent auditability of blockchain makes it a natural fit for these applications, and specialized expertise in this niche can be highly profitable.

The Dawn of DePIN

DePIN, short for Decentralized Physical Infrastructure Network, is a paradigm shift in the digital landscape. Unlike traditional centralized systems, DePIN leverages blockchain technology to create a decentralized network of physical assets—primarily mobile devices. These devices, when interconnected, form a robust network that drives innovation and value creation across various sectors.

At the heart of DePIN lies the concept of mobile rewards. As users engage with their mobile devices, they inadvertently contribute to a larger, more efficient network. This contribution is then rewarded through a system of decentralized incentives, creating a symbiotic relationship between user activity and network utility.

The Mechanics of Mobile Rewards

To understand the mechanics behind DePIN Mobile Rewards, let’s delve into how it works:

Smart Contracts and Blockchain Integration: At the core of DePIN Mobile Rewards is the use of smart contracts—self-executing contracts with the terms of the agreement directly written into code. These smart contracts are stored on a blockchain, ensuring transparency and security.

Network Participation: Users’ mobile devices participate in the network by sharing data and resources. This could range from location data to internet connectivity. The more active and available a device is, the more valuable it becomes to the network.

Incentive Distribution: The value generated by the network is distributed as rewards to participating devices. These rewards can be in the form of tokens, discounts, or other benefits, depending on the specific implementation.

Interoperability: One of the standout features of DePIN is its interoperability. The decentralized network can integrate with various platforms and services, making the rewards easily exchangeable or redeemable across different ecosystems.
